PTFE Syringe (also known as a PTFE Sampler) is a high-precision laboratory instrument made from premium Polytetrafluoroethylene (PTFE). Known for its acid and alkali resistance and fine craftsmanship, it is designed to handle corrosive chemicals safely while maintaining accurate measurements. Featuring a barrel with a small front-end hole and a matching plunger rod, the PTFE syringe is widely used in quantitative chemical analysis, solution filtration, sample pretreatment, and microbial cell culture fluid filtration. It is particularly suitable for experiments that require highly corrosive or high-temperature environments, ensuring reliability and safety in demanding laboratory applications.
